Output d21a829e6d67d8d77b993f36dbb1c0faa6fa33929f59af1a142c00f831f9a083:2

value
1204544
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6e1dd94d9fccc14260b680f8ad05c7ffc0a1d9667d66277d42bf798a2b48e5db
address
tb1pdcwajnvlenq5yc9ksru26pw8llq2rktx04nzwl2zhauc526guhdsdasnss
transaction
d21a829e6d67d8d77b993f36dbb1c0faa6fa33929f59af1a142c00f831f9a083
confirmations
51996
spent
true